  • INDIANA REDISTRICTING: Bruesewitz says 21 Indiana Republicans killed a clean redistricting map after promises of cash from the Senate President Rodric Bray and GOP consultants. Democrats win, Trump gets stabbed in the back. Indiana’s mid decade redistricting reform was all but finished: Supreme Court precedent allowed it, the map was clean, and the State House passed it. Then 21 Senate Republicans flipped after consultant Cam Savage of Limestone Strategies allegedly promised campaign funding through Senate President Rodric Bray. Their betrayal delivered a massive victory to Democrats and blocked a map that would have saved control of the House in 2026. Since I know you'll ask, here are the 21 Republican Indiana state senators who voted against the redistricting bill (HB 1032): Eric Bassler (R-Washington), Vaneta Becker (R-Evansville), Mike Bohacek (R-Michiana Shores), Rodric Bray (R-Martinsville), Brian Buchanan (R-Lebanon), Jim Buck (R-Kokomo), Ed Charbonneau (R-Valparaiso), Brett Clark (R-Avon), Mike Crider (R-Greenfield), Spencer Deery (R-West Lafayette), Dan Dernulc (R-Highland), Blake Doriot (R-Goshen), Sue Glick (R-LaGrange), Greg Goode (R-Terre Haute), Travis Holdman (R-Markle), Jean Leising (R-Oldenburg), Ryan Mishler (R-Mishawaka), Rick Niemeyer (R-Lowell), Linda Rogers (R-Granger), Kyle Walker (R-Lawrence), Greg Walker (R-Columbus).
